That's a reasonable question, but time tells us nothing. Bones don't always heal naturally, delayed healing is common. Multiple fractures sometimes heal at different rates on a single limb. For example on a leg with five breaks, four of them can heal normally and the other can take weeks, months, or not heal at all. Bone healing isn't predictable. There is an orthopedic sub-specialty for post-traumatic reconstruction, non-unions, mal-unions, and infection. There is even a bone growth stimulator machine for those who can afford. All fractures must be totally healed if she is to safely resume training.
